BACKGROUND
Measurement-based care in behavioral health uses patient-reported outcome measures (PROMs) to screen for mental health symptoms and substance use and to assess symptom change over time. While PROMs are increasingly being integrated into electronic health record systems and administered electronically, paper-based PROMs continue to be used. It is unclear if it is feasible to administer a PROM on paper when the PROM was initially developed for electronic administration.
OBJECTIVE
This study aimed to examine the feasibility of patient self-administration of a 2-part substance use screener-the Tobacco, Alcohol, Prescription medications, and other Substances (TAPS)-on paper. This screener was originally developed for electronic administration. It begins with a limited number of questions and branches to either skip or reflex to additional questions based on an individual's responses. In this study, the TAPS was adapted for paper use due to barriers to electronic administration within an urgent care behavioral health clinic at an urban health safety net hospital.
METHODS
From August 2021 to March 2022, research staff collected deidentified paper TAPS responses and tracked TAPS completion rates and adherence to questionnaire instructions. A retrospective chart review was subsequently conducted to obtain demographic information for the patients who presented to the clinic between August 2021 and March 2022. Since the initial information collected from TAPS responses was deidentified, demographic information was not linked to the individual TAPS screeners that were tracked by research staff.
RESULTS
A total of 507 new patients were seen in the clinic with a mean age of 38.7 (SD 16.6) years. In all, 258 (50.9%) patients were male. They were predominantly Black (n=212, 41.8%), White (n=152, 30%), and non-Hispanic or non-Latino (n=403, 79.5%). Most of the patients were publicly insured (n=411, 81.1%). Among these 507 patients, 313 (61.7%) completed the TAPS screener. Of these 313 patients, 76 (24.3%) adhered to the instructions and 237 (75.7%) did not follow the instructions correctly. Of the 237 respondents who did not follow the instructions correctly, 166 (70%) answered more questions and 71 (30%) answered fewer questions than required in TAPS part 2. Among the 237 patients who did not adhere to questionnaire instructions, 44 (18.6%) responded in a way that contradicted their response in part 1 of the screener and ultimately affected their overall TAPS score.
CONCLUSIONS
It was challenging for patients to adhere to questionnaire instructions when completing a substance use screener on paper that was originally developed for electronic use. When selecting PROMs for measurement-based care, it is important to consider the structure of the questionnaire and how the PROM will be administered to determine if additional support for PROM self-administration needs to be implemented.

'It was never about me': A qualitative inquiry into the experiences of psychological support and perceived support needs of family caregivers of people with high-grade glioma.
BACKGROUND
Family caregivers of people with high-grade glioma often report high rates of psychological distress, which has been attributed to the unique aspects of the disease and onerous care demands. Clinical practice guidelines advocate for caregiver support from diagnosis through to end-of-life and bereavement. Yet, research has identified that caregivers' support needs are often overlooked.
AIM
To explore caregivers' experiences of psychological support and perceptions of what constitutes optimal psychological support for caregivers in the context of high-grade glioma.
DESIGN
Qualitative study involving semi-structured interviews with data analysed using reflexive thematic analysis.
SETTING/PARTICIPANTS
Eighteen current ( = 11) and bereaved ( = 7) family caregivers (73% female, aged 33-69 years) of adults with high-grade glioma participated. Interviews explored caregivers' perceptions of psychological support.
RESULTS
Two major themes were generated. The first theme, 'It was never about me', reflected caregivers prioritise for people with high-grade glioma to be well supported despite experiencing their own unmet psychological support needs. The second theme, 'Continuous, coordinated and personalised support', highlighted the importance of timely and tailored interventions addressing caregivers' practical, educational and emotional support needs throughout the illness journey.
CONCLUSIONS
Caregivers commonly prioritise the support needs of people with high-grade gliomas; yet, have their own distinct needs that vary throughout the illness. Primary care providers have a potential role in facilitating timely access to palliative care, practical support and brain tumour-specific psychological support to meet caregivers' diverse needs across the care continuum in the context of high-grade glioma.

Acute transverse myelitis (ATM) is a syndrome of multiple etiologies, with acute or subacute onset in which inflammation of the spinal cord results in neurological deficits, including weakness, sensory loss, and autonomic dysfunction. It is often associated with infectious or autoimmune etiologies but can be considered idiopathic when extensive workup is negative. We present a case of a young African American female who presented with acute onset of bilateral lower extremity weakness, loss of sensation, and autonomic dysfunction. On physical exam, she had absent lower extremity reflexes, 0-1/5 power, and markedly diminished sensation with no pain/temperature discrimination with an abdominal sensory level at T4. There was no upper extremity involvement. She was incidentally found to be COVID-19-positive and denied ever being vaccinated in the past. MRI of the spine revealed diffuse signal abnormality within the cervical and thoracic spine extending to the conus, and an MRI of the brain showed two white matter lesions in the frontal lobes. Lumbar puncture showed lymphocytic pleocytosis and elevated protein; Gram stain did not reveal any pathogen. The patient was treated initially with high doses of steroids with minimal response. She underwent multiple sessions of plasmapheresis with good tolerance and response. Differential diagnoses considered for this case were Guillain Barre syndrome, neuromyelitis optica (NMO), multiple sclerosis, SLE-induced transverse myelitis, or infectious cases. All lab work and workup came back negative for these diseases, leaving us with an interesting culprit: COVID-19 associated. There have been few cases mentioned in the literature of transverse myelitis caused by COVID-19, and this remains a possibility, as all other causes were ruled out.

Bupropion is an antidepressant used in the treatment of major depressive disorder, seasonal affective disorder, nicotine addiction, and weight loss. It primarily functions via norepinephrine and dopamine reuptake inhibition. At toxic doses, bupropion can elicit seizures, as well as precipitate corrected QT interval (QTc) and QRS prolongation. We describe a case of an 18-year-old female who reportedly ingested 28 grams of extended-release bupropion, a dose much higher than in previously reported cases. Toxic ingestion precipitated status epilepticus, prolonged QTc, widened QRS, pulseless ventricular tachycardia (pVT), and subsequent cardiovascular collapse necessitating veno-arterial extracorporeal membrane oxygenation (ECMO) and Impella support. Historically, the cardiotoxic effects of bupropion toxicity have largely been treated with supportive care, sometimes requiring ECMO. This patient's course was complicated by a widening QRS despite aggressive bicarbonate therapy and recurrent pVT, which was ultimately aborted with lidocaine. Neurological prognostication was further complicated by a lack of brainstem reflexes on the exam. With maximal supportive care, the patient was liberated from Impella, ECMO, and the ventilator by hospital day seven. At discharge, she was neurologically intact with full recovery of cardiac function. This case emphasizes the need for early consideration of transfer to an ECMO center in the setting of a bupropion overdose and offers a potentially effective treatment option for bupropion-induced ventricular arrhythmia.

Spinal cord stimulation (SCS) has emerged as a therapeutic tool for improving motor function following spinal cord injury. While many studies focus on restoring locomotion, little attention is paid to enabling standing which is a prerequisite of walking. In this study, we fully characterize a new type of response to SCS, a long extension activated post-stimulation (LEAP). LEAP is primarily directed to ankle extensors and hence has great clinical potential to assist postural movements. To characterize this new response, we used the decerebrate cat model to avoid the suppressive effects of anesthesia, and combined EMG and force measurement in the hindlimb with intracellular recordings in the lumbar spinal cord. Stimulation was delivered as five-second trains via bipolar electrodes placed on the cord surface, and multiple combinations of stimulation locations (L4 to S2), amplitudes (50-600 uA), and frequencies (10-40 Hz) were tested. While the optimum stimulation location and frequency differed slightly among animals, the stimulation amplitude was key for controlling LEAP duration and amplitude. To study the mechanism of LEAP, we performed in vivo intracellular recordings of motoneurons. In 70% of motoneurons, LEAP increased at hyperpolarized membrane potentials indicating a synaptic origin. Furthermore, spinal interneurons exhibited changes in firing during LEAP, confirming the circuit origin of this behavior. Finally, to identify the type of afferents involved in generating LEAP, we used shorter stimulation pulses (more selective for proprioceptive afferents), as well as peripheral stimulation of the sural nerve (cutaneous afferents). The data indicates that LEAP primarily relies on proprioceptive afferents and has major differences from pain or withdrawal reflexes mediated by cutaneous afferents. Our study has thus identified and characterized a novel postural motor response to SCS which has the potential to expand the applications of SCS for patients with motor disorders.

BACKGROUND
Late-life depression (LLD) is a prevalent neuropsychiatric disorder in the older population. While LLD exhibits high mortality rates, depressive symptoms in older adults are often masked by physical health conditions. In younger adults, depression is associated with deficits in pupil light reflex and eye blink rate, suggesting the potential use of these responses as biomarkers for LLD.
METHODS
We conducted a study using video-based eye-tracking to investigate pupil and blink responses in LLD patients (n = 25), older (OLD) healthy controls (n = 29), and younger (YOUNG) healthy controls (n = 25). The aim was to determine whether there were alterations in pupil and blink responses in LLD compared to both OLD and YOUNG groups.
RESULTS
LLD patients displayed significantly higher blink rates and dampened pupil constriction responses compared to OLD and YOUNG controls. While tonic pupil size in YOUNG differed from that of OLD, LLD patients did not exhibit a significant difference compared to OLD and YOUNG controls. GDS-15 scores in older adults correlated with light and darkness reflex response variability and blink rates. PHQ-15 scores showed a correlation with blink rates, while MoCA scores correlated with tonic pupil sizes.
CONCLUSIONS
The findings demonstrate that LLD patients display altered pupil and blink behavior compared to OLD and YOUNG controls. These altered responses correlated differently with the severity of depressive, somatic, and cognitive symptoms, indicating their potential as objective biomarkers for LLD.

BACKGROUND
Body image is the mental representation of the body and can be influenced by cognitive, biological, behavioral, sociocultural, and environmental factors. University students often encounter challenges related to it.
OBJECTIVE
This systematic review examined interventions aimed at holistically developing a positive body image within this population.
METHODS
The PRISMA 2020 guidelines and the PICO method were employed to identify, select, assess, and synthesize studies. The consulted databases included Scopus, Web of Science, and PsycINFO, with inclusion criteria targeting body image interventions for university students aged 18 to 39. Study quality was evaluated using the QATSDD tool.
RESULTS
Twenty-one relevant studies were identified, primarily from the United States, mostly employing quantitative methods, with a focus on female participants. Various intervention strategies were utilized, including cognitive-behavioral approaches, media literacy, and physical/resistance training, with a growing use of technology like mobile applications. The majority of studies reported effective outcomes, such as reduced body dissatisfaction and increased self-esteem following interventions. Nevertheless, literature gaps were identified, such as the scarcity of formative interventions and limited use of qualitative approaches.
CONCLUSION
While technology in interventions offers promising opportunities, careful assessments and judicious selection of evaluation instruments are fundamental for reliable results. Future research should focus on addressing identified gaps, such as exploring more formative interventions and incorporating qualitative methodologies to provide a more comprehensive understanding of the effectiveness of body image interventions among university students.

BACKGROUND
Intractable hiccups, persisting beyond 48 h, pose a clinical challenge, particularly in demyelinating diseases like Neuromyelitis Optica (NMO) and Multiple Sclerosis (MS). Understanding the complex neural pathways of the hiccup reflex and the impact of high-dose steroid therapy is crucial for managing this rare but distressing symptom. The hiccup reflex involves afferents from the vagus, phrenic, and sympathetic nerves, with the reflex center in the anterior horns at the C3 to 5 level and the medulla oblongata. The potential interplay between demyelination and corticosteroid therapy in triggering persistent hiccups requires exploration.
CASE REPORT
This case report details a 21-year-old male with undiagnosed demyelinating disorder, presenting persistent hiccups following high-dose steroid therapy for an acute disease flare. The patient's history included vertigo and progressive neurological symptoms, leading to an MS diagnosis with significant brain and spinal lesions. Persistent hiccups, initiated by steroid administration, were recurrent but responsive to metoclopramide after other measures failed.
DISCUSSION
The discussion centers on investigating the cause of hiccups in a patient with demyelination following steroid administration. Steroids' impact on neurological systems, including neurotransmitter function, and the potential disruption of neurological pathways due to demyelination may contribute to hiccups. Successful hiccup resolution with metoclopramide suggests a potential pharmacological approach for corticosteroid-induced hiccups in demyelinating diseases. This case emphasizes the need for further research into the intricate relationship between demyelination, steroid therapy, and hiccups to enhance management strategies for this uncommon yet impactful symptom.

Atlantoaxial dislocations (AAD) are a diverse set of C1-C2 rotatory subluxations that include the inferior and superior axial facet articulations. C1-C2 segments are both covered by cranial-cervical ligaments, indicating that AAD would damage both joints. Whenever the posterior elements are missing or impaired, lateral mass screw fixation has replaced alternative posterior cervical fixation procedures as the preferred treatment for securing the sub-axial cervical spine. An increase in muscle tone, hyperreflexia, pathological reflexes, digit/hand clumsiness, and gait deviations caused by spinal cord compression at the cervical level are the most common clinical features. A 23-year-old female patient came with the chief complaint of weakness, tingling sensation, and numbness in both upper and lower limbs along with imbalance while walking. She had a history of falls which was managed conservatively. As the symptoms progressed, an MRI, a CT scan, and an X-ray of the neck were done to rule out the level of injury which revealed AAD, and the patient was operated on for C1-C2 lateral mass fixation. Post-operatively, the patient was referred to the physiotherapy department for further management. The patient's quality of life and daily functioning were positively affected after undergoing early intervention as measured by the Functional Independence Measure, Neck Disability Index, Berg Balance Scale, and Dynamic Gait Index.

BACKGROUND
With an increasing number of grandparents providing care to their grandchildren, calls have been made for these caregivers to be considered important stakeholders in encouraging children's engagement in health-promoting behaviors, such as physical activity. Understanding the perspectives of grandparents who provide care is crucial to informing efforts that aim to increase children's physical activity, yet little is understood about their perceptions of specific barriers and enablers to promoting children's physical activity and reducing screen time. The present study sought to explore these perceptions.
METHODS
Semi-structured focus groups and individual interviews were conducted with grandparents who reported providing care to a grandchild aged 3 to 14 years. A total of 20 grandparents were sampled (mean age = 67.8 years). Data were subjected to reflexive thematic analysis.
RESULTS
Key reported barriers to physical activity included (i) the effort (physical and logistical) and financial cost associated with organizing physical activities, (ii) grandparents' age and mobility issues (e.g., due to injury or illness), (iii) caring for children of different ages (e.g., older children having different physical activity interests than younger children), and (iv) a local environment that is not conducive to physical activity (e.g., lack of appropriate facilities). Barriers to reducing screen time included (i) parents sending children to care with electronic devices and (ii) children's fear of missing out on social connection that occurs electronically. Strategies and enablers of physical activity included (i) integrating activity into caregiving routines (e.g., walking the dog), (ii) involving grandchildren in decision making (e.g., asking them in which physical activities they wish to engage), (iii) encouraging grandchildren to engage in activity with other children, and (iv) creating a physical and social environment that supports activity (e.g., owning play equipment). A common strategy for reducing screen time was the creation of a home environment that is not conducive to this activity (e.g., removing electronic devices from view).
CONCLUSIONS
Findings suggest that grandparents may benefit from resources that assist them to identify activities that are inexpensive and require minimal effort to organize. Activities that account for grandparents' age and health status, as well as any environmental barriers, are likely to be well-received.
